Home
last modified time | relevance | path

Searched refs:FATDir (Results 1 – 2 of 2) sorted by relevance

/DragonOS/kernel/src/filesystem/fat/
H A Dentry.rs44 Dir(FATDir),
364 pub struct FATDir { struct
376 impl FATDir { argument
538 pub fn open_dir(&self, name: &str, fs: Arc<FATFileSystem>) -> Result<FATDir, SystemError> { in open_dir() argument
539 let d: FATDir = self.find_entry(name, Some(true), None, fs)?.to_dir()?; in open_dir()
585 pub fn create_dir(&self, name: &str, fs: &Arc<FATFileSystem>) -> Result<FATDir, SystemError> { in create_dir() argument
901 target: &FATDir, in rename_across() argument
1269 let dir = FATDir { in convert_to_dir_entry()
1310 let dir = FATDir { in convert_to_dir_entry_with_long_name()
1827 pub fn to_dir(&self) -> Result<FATDir, SystemError> { in to_dir() argument
H A Dfs.rs42 entry::{FATDir, FATDirEntry, FATDirIter, FATEntry},
679 pub fn root_dir(&self) -> FATDir { in root_dir() argument
682 return FATDir { in root_dir()
690 _ => FATDir { in root_dir()